The full breakdown

What it's made of and why it matters

This product is 100% Egyptian cotton in a sateen weave, a smooth fabric created by floating yarn over multiple threads. Egyptian cotton is prized for fiber length and softness, not chemical processing. The sateen weave itself introduces no known hazards. However, the phrase 'stain-resistant' on untreated pure cotton is uncommon and suggests a finish has been applied, most likely a durable press or water-repellent coating, but the brand has not disclosed which chemical system was used.

The brand's record and disclosure

Egyptian Cotton Factory has no established public safety certifications (OEKO-TEX, GOTS) listed for this line. The brand does not disclose finishing chemistry on product pages or safety documentation reviewed. No recalls or safety controversies are on record for this brand. The silence on finishing agents, especially for a 'stain-resistant' claim, is a transparency gap that prevents confident assessment of formaldehyde releasers or other common textile finishes.

How it compares in its category

Premium Egyptian cotton sheets without disclosed finishes sit in the mid-safety zone of bed linens. Certified organic cotton sheets (GOTS) would offer stronger chemical assurance. Mass-market polyester-blend treated sheets typically carry higher formaldehyde and flame retardant loads. This product avoids synthetic fibers and their additives but lacks the transparency of certified alternatives, making it a moderate choice rather than a low-risk one.

If you buy it

Wash before first use in warm water to remove residual finishing chemicals and dust. Dry on low to medium heat; high dryer heat can accelerate any remaining resin degradation. If stain-resistance diminishes after 10-15 washes, the coating has degraded naturally, this is normal and signals the finish is breaking down. Avoid chlorine bleach, which can damage cotton fibers and interact poorly with applied finishes; use oxygen bleach instead.

Beyond PFAS: other things we checked

Established hazard classes for this product type, assessed from public information. These never change the PFAS grade; a Likely flag caps the Verdict at “Buy with care.”

Possible

Formaldehyde-releasing resins in durable press or stain-resistant finishes

The 'stain-resistant' claim on untreated 100% cotton strongly suggests a chemical finish, most commonly formaldehyde-based durable press or polyurethane water repellent. No finish chemistry is disclosed by the brand. Pre-wash use and low temperatures during drying will minimize any residual off-gassing.

None known

Azo dyes or heavy metals in pigmentation

No safety incidents or test failures are on record for Egyptian Cotton Factory sheet dyes. However, lack of OEKO-TEX or GOTS certification means restricted substance testing was not independently verified for this product line.

None known

Flame retardant chemical additives

No flame retardant additives are indicated for this product. U.S. mattress regulations do not extend to bed sheets, so regulatory flame retardants are unlikely, but finishes themselves are not disclosed.

Possible

Volatile organic compound (VOC) off-gassing from textile finishes

Any applied stain-resistant or durable press coating may release VOCs for the first several washes. Brand silence on finish chemistry means the specific off-gassing profile is unknown. Adequate air circulation and pre-washing before sleep use will reduce exposure.

Possible

Finish degradation and microfiber shedding over time

As the stain-resistant coating wears away (typically within 10-20 washes), coating particles may shed into wash water. This is not a health hazard but signals finish breakdown and loss of the product's marketed feature.
